Output 5c880738d691d39665805ab625cc3a7e0e95e74d3510764d09e583af90dac927:1

value
42218000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52ed40c708984cbe910ccf3a28576e3da76697e0 OP_EQUAL
address
39FVYuNpZgFeUSXhRdW8BcWP8AjeUMBF3i
transaction
5c880738d691d39665805ab625cc3a7e0e95e74d3510764d09e583af90dac927
spent
true